If a chemical appears on the periodic table, it is a(n), ____________
marissa [1.9K]

Answer:

An element

Explanation:

  • If a chemical appears on the periodic table, it is an element.
  • An element is a pure substance that is made up of similar atoms.
  • It is the simplest particle of a substance that can not be broken down into simpler units using chemical means. Examples of elements include sodium metal, oxygen gas, magnesium metal, silicon, etc.
  • A compound, on the other hand, is a substance made up of two or more atoms that are different.
  • A compound results from the chemical combination of more than two elements, for example, H2O, NaNO3, etc.
